Common Weakness Enumeration

CWE-862

Missing Authorization

The product does not perform an authorization check when an actor attempts to access a resource or perform an action.

Title
signalk-server: Privilege Escalation by Admin Role Injection via /enableSecurity
Summary
Signal K Server is a server application that runs on a central hub in a boat. Prior to version 2.24.0-beta.4, there is a privilege escalation vulnerability by Admin Role Injection via /enableSecurity. An unauthenticated attacker can gain full Administrator access to the SignalK server at any time, allowing them to modify sensitive vessel routing data, alter server configurations, and access restricted endpoints. This issue has been patched in version 2.24.0-beta.4.

Title
Missing authorization checks in Wertheim SafeController Software allow low-privileged users to access restricted functions
Summary
The Wertheim SafeController Software, AssemblyVersion 6.15.8328.28014, contains missing authorization checks on multiple web application endpoints. An authenticated attacker with minimal privileges can access endpoints that are not visible in the frontend but remain directly reachable. This allows the attacker to perform restricted actions such as switching the user's branch, uploading arbitrary files, downloading arbitrary files, and viewing details of arbitrary branches.

Title
act: actions/cache server allows malicious cache injection
Summary
act is a project which allows for local running of github actions. Prior to version 0.2.86, act's built in actions/cache server listens to connections on all interfaces and allows anyone who can connect to it including someone anywhere on the internet to create caches with arbitrary keys and retrieve all existing caches. If they can predict which cache keys will be used by local actions, they can create malicious caches containing whatever files they please most likely allowing arbitrary remote code execution within the docker container. This issue has been patched in version 0.2.86.

Title
Langflow: Authenticated Users Can Read, Modify, and Delete Any Flow via Missing Ownership Check
Summary
Langflow is a tool for building and deploying AI-powered agents and workflows. Prior to version 1.5.1, the `_read_flow` helper in `src/backend/base/langflow/api/v1/flows.py` branched on the `AUTO_LOGIN` setting to decide whether to filter by `user_id`. When `AUTO_LOGIN` was `False` (i.e., authentication was enabled), neither branch enforced an ownership check — the query returned any flow matching the given UUID regardless of who owned it. This allowed any authenticated user to read any other user's flow, including embedded plaintext API keys; modify the logic of another user's AI agents, and/or delete flows belonging to other users. The vulnerability was introduced by the conditional logic that was meant to accommodate public/example flows (those with `user_id = NULL`) under auto-login mode, but inadvertently left the authenticated path without an ownership filter. The fix in version 1.5.1 removes the `AUTO_LOGIN` conditional entirely and unconditionally scopes the query to the requesting user.

Title
OpenEMR Missing Authorization in Procedure Order AJAX Deletion Handler
Summary
OpenEMR is a free and open source electronic health records and medical practice management application. Prior to version 8.0.0.3, missing authorization in the AJAX deletion endpoint `interface/forms/procedure_order/handle_deletions.php` allows any authenticated user, regardless of role, to irreversibly delete procedure orders, answers, and specimens belonging to any patient in the system. Version 8.0.0.3 patches the issue.

Title
Missing Authorization in Hydrosystem Control System
Summary
Hydrosystem Control System does not enforce authorization for some directories. This allows an unauthorized attacker to read all files in these directories and even execute some of them. Critically the attacker could run PHP scripts directly on the connected database.This issue was fixed in Hydrosystem Control System version 9.8.5

Title
CtrlPanel has Missing Authentication Checks in Datatable Admin Endpoints
Summary
CtrlPanel is open-source billing software for hosting providers. In versions 1.1.1 and prior, multiple admin controllers expose DataTable endpoints without authorization checks, allowing any authenticated user to access sensitive administrative data that should be restricted to administrators only. The affected admin controllers define datatable() methods that are reachable via GET requests but lack any permission or role verification. Because the routes fall under the /admin/ prefix, operators may assume they are protected - however, the middleware applied to this route group does not enforce admin-level authorization on these specific endpoints. As a result, any authenticated user (regardless of role) can query these endpoints and receive paginated JSON responses containing sensitive records. Exploitation can result in enumeration of user PII, payment and transaction records, active voucher and coupon codes, role and permission structure, server ownership mappings and support ticket contents. This issue has been fixed in version 1.2.0.

Title
AVideo's Missing Authorization in Playlist Schedule Creation Allows Cross-User Broadcast Hijacking
Summary
WWBN AVideo is an open source video platform. In versions up to and including 26.0, the `plugin/PlayLists/View/Playlists_schedules/add.json.php` endpoint allows any authenticated user with streaming permission to create or modify broadcast schedules targeting any playlist on the platform, regardless of ownership. When the schedule executes, the rebroadcast runs under the victim playlist owner's identity, allowing content hijacking and stream disruption. Commit 1e6dc20172de986f60641eb4fdb4090f079ffdce contains a patch.

Title
AVideo's IDOR in uploadPoster.php Allows Any Authenticated User to Overwrite Scheduled Live Stream Posters and Trigger False Socket Notifications
Summary
WWBN AVideo is an open source video platform. In versions up to and including 26.0, the `plugin/Live/uploadPoster.php` endpoint allows any authenticated user to overwrite the poster image for any scheduled live stream by supplying an arbitrary `live_schedule_id`. The endpoint only checks `User::isLogged()` but never verifies that the authenticated user owns the targeted schedule. After overwriting the poster, the endpoint broadcasts a `socketLiveOFFCallback` notification containing the victim's broadcast key and user ID to all connected WebSocket clients. Commit 5fcb3bdf59f26d65e203cfbc8a685356ba300b60 fixes the issue.

Mitigation

Phase: Architecture and Design

Description:

  • Divide the product into anonymous, normal, privileged, and administrative areas. Reduce the attack surface by carefully mapping roles with data and functionality. Use role-based access control (RBAC) [REF-229] to enforce the roles at the appropriate boundaries.
  • Note that this approach may not protect against horizontal authorization, i.e., it will not protect a user from attacking others with the same role.
Mitigation

Phase: Architecture and Design

Description:

  • Ensure that access control checks are performed related to the business logic. These checks may be different than the access control checks that are applied to more generic resources such as files, connections, processes, memory, and database records. For example, a database may restrict access for medical records to a specific database user, but each record might only be intended to be accessible to the patient and the patient's doctor [REF-7].
Mitigation ID: MIT-4.4

Phase: Architecture and Design

Strategy: Libraries or Frameworks

Description:

  • Use a vetted library or framework that does not allow this weakness to occur or provides constructs that make this weakness easier to avoid.
  • For example, consider using authorization frameworks such as the JAAS Authorization Framework [REF-233] and the OWASP ESAPI Access Control feature [REF-45].
Mitigation

Phase: Architecture and Design

Description:

  • For web applications, make sure that the access control mechanism is enforced correctly at the server side on every page. Users should not be able to access any unauthorized functionality or information by simply requesting direct access to that page.
  • One way to do this is to ensure that all pages containing sensitive information are not cached, and that all such pages restrict access to requests that are accompanied by an active and authenticated session token associated with a user who has the required permissions to access that page.
Mitigation

Phases: System Configuration, Installation

Description:

  • Use the access control capabilities of your operating system and server environment and define your access control lists accordingly. Use a "default deny" policy when defining these ACLs.
CAPEC-665: Exploitation of Thunderbolt Protection Flaws

An adversary leverages a firmware weakness within the Thunderbolt protocol, on a computing device to manipulate Thunderbolt controller firmware in order to exploit vulnerabilities in the implementation of authorization and verification schemes within Thunderbolt protection mechanisms. Upon gaining physical access to a target device, the adversary conducts high-level firmware manipulation of the victim Thunderbolt controller SPI (Serial Peripheral Interface) flash, through the use of a SPI Programing device and an external Thunderbolt device, typically as the target device is booting up. If successful, this allows the adversary to modify memory, subvert authentication mechanisms, spoof identities and content, and extract data and memory from the target device. Currently 7 major vulnerabilities exist within Thunderbolt protocol with 9 attack vectors as noted in the Execution Flow.
